[131/156] e100: Fix ring parameter change handling regression.

From: David S. Miller <davem@xxxxxxxxxxxxx>

[ Upstream commit 211a0d941b1924e667483f822a55e2cc694cd212 ]

When the PCI pool changes were added to fix resume failures:

commit 98468efddb101f8a29af974101c17ba513b07be1
e100: Use pci pool to work around GFP_ATOMIC order 5 memory allocation failu

and

commit 70abc8cb90e679d8519721e2761d8366a18212a6
e100: Fix broken cbs accounting due to missing memset.

This introduced a problem that can happen if the TX ring size
is increased. We need to size the PCI pool using cbs->max
instead of the default cbs->count value.

drivers/net/e100.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)

--- a/drivers/net/e100.c
+++ b/drivers/net/e100.c
@@ -2854,7 +2854,7 @@ static int __devinit e100_probe(struct p
}
nic->cbs_pool = pci_pool_create(netdev->name,
nic->pdev,
- nic->params.cbs.count * sizeof(struct cb),
+ nic->params.cbs.max * sizeof(struct cb),
sizeof(u32),
0);
DPRINTK(PROBE, INFO, "addr 0x%llx, irq %d, MAC addr %pM\n",
